Skip to content

Commit 46bc39e

Browse files
authored
Merge pull request flightctl#7 from flightctl/EDM-1534
Update python-client to 0.8
2 parents cf01e6e + 54312e4 commit 46bc39e

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

47 files changed

+1201
-2648
lines changed

.openapi-generator/FILES

Lines changed: 18 additions & 135 deletions
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,9 @@ docs/ApplicationContent.md
99
docs/ApplicationEnvVars.md
1010
docs/ApplicationProviderSpec.md
1111
docs/ApplicationStatusType.md
12+
docs/ApplicationVolume.md
13+
docs/ApplicationVolumeProviderSpec.md
14+
docs/ApplicationVolumeStatus.md
1215
docs/ApplicationsSummaryStatusType.md
1316
docs/AuthConfig.md
1417
docs/AuthenticationApi.md
@@ -95,6 +98,9 @@ docs/HttpConfigProviderSpec.md
9598
docs/HttpConfigProviderSpecHttpRef.md
9699
docs/HttpRepoSpec.md
97100
docs/ImageApplicationProviderSpec.md
101+
docs/ImagePullPolicy.md
102+
docs/ImageVolumeProviderSpec.md
103+
docs/ImageVolumeSource.md
98104
docs/InlineApplicationProviderSpec.md
99105
docs/InlineConfigProviderSpec.md
100106
docs/KubernetesSecretProviderSpec.md
@@ -161,6 +167,9 @@ flightctl/models/application_content.py
161167
flightctl/models/application_env_vars.py
162168
flightctl/models/application_provider_spec.py
163169
flightctl/models/application_status_type.py
170+
flightctl/models/application_volume.py
171+
flightctl/models/application_volume_provider_spec.py
172+
flightctl/models/application_volume_status.py
164173
flightctl/models/applications_summary_status_type.py
165174
flightctl/models/auth_config.py
166175
flightctl/models/batch.py
@@ -241,6 +250,9 @@ flightctl/models/http_config_provider_spec.py
241250
flightctl/models/http_config_provider_spec_http_ref.py
242251
flightctl/models/http_repo_spec.py
243252
flightctl/models/image_application_provider_spec.py
253+
flightctl/models/image_pull_policy.py
254+
flightctl/models/image_volume_provider_spec.py
255+
flightctl/models/image_volume_source.py
244256
flightctl/models/inline_application_provider_spec.py
245257
flightctl/models/inline_config_provider_spec.py
246258
flightctl/models/kubernetes_secret_provider_spec.py
@@ -289,139 +301,10 @@ setup.cfg
289301
setup.py
290302
test-requirements.txt
291303
test/__init__.py
292-
test/test_absolute_path.py
293-
test/test_app_type.py
294-
test/test_application_content.py
295-
test/test_application_env_vars.py
296-
test/test_application_provider_spec.py
297-
test/test_application_status_type.py
298-
test/test_applications_summary_status_type.py
299-
test/test_auth_config.py
300-
test/test_authentication_api.py
301-
test/test_batch.py
302-
test/test_batch_limit.py
303-
test/test_batch_sequence.py
304-
test/test_certificate_signing_request.py
305-
test/test_certificate_signing_request_list.py
306-
test/test_certificate_signing_request_spec.py
307-
test/test_certificate_signing_request_status.py
308-
test/test_certificatesigningrequest_api.py
309-
test/test_condition.py
310-
test/test_condition_status.py
311-
test/test_condition_type.py
312-
test/test_config_provider_spec.py
313-
test/test_cpu_resource_monitor_spec.py
314-
test/test_device.py
315-
test/test_device_api.py
316-
test/test_device_application_status.py
317-
test/test_device_applications_summary_status.py
318-
test/test_device_config_status.py
319-
test/test_device_console.py
320-
test/test_device_decommission.py
321-
test/test_device_decommission_target_type.py
322-
test/test_device_integrity_status.py
323-
test/test_device_integrity_status_summary_type.py
324-
test/test_device_lifecycle_hook_type.py
325-
test/test_device_lifecycle_status.py
326-
test/test_device_lifecycle_status_type.py
327-
test/test_device_list.py
328-
test/test_device_os_spec.py
329-
test/test_device_os_status.py
330-
test/test_device_resource_status.py
331-
test/test_device_resource_status_type.py
332-
test/test_device_spec.py
333-
test/test_device_spec_systemd.py
334-
test/test_device_status.py
335-
test/test_device_summary_status.py
336-
test/test_device_summary_status_type.py
337-
test/test_device_system_info.py
338-
test/test_device_update_policy_spec.py
339-
test/test_device_updated_status.py
340-
test/test_device_updated_status_type.py
341-
test/test_devices_summary.py
342-
test/test_disk_resource_monitor_spec.py
343-
test/test_disruption_budget.py
344-
test/test_encoding_type.py
345-
test/test_enrollment_config.py
346-
test/test_enrollment_request.py
347-
test/test_enrollment_request_approval.py
348-
test/test_enrollment_request_approval_status.py
349-
test/test_enrollment_request_list.py
350-
test/test_enrollment_request_spec.py
351-
test/test_enrollment_request_status.py
352-
test/test_enrollment_service.py
353-
test/test_enrollment_service_auth.py
354-
test/test_enrollment_service_service.py
355-
test/test_enrollmentrequest_api.py
356-
test/test_event.py
357-
test/test_event_api.py
358-
test/test_event_details.py
359-
test/test_event_list.py
360-
test/test_event_source.py
361-
test/test_file_content.py
362-
test/test_file_metadata.py
363-
test/test_file_operation.py
364-
test/test_file_spec.py
365-
test/test_fleet.py
366-
test/test_fleet_api.py
367-
test/test_fleet_list.py
368-
test/test_fleet_rollout_status.py
369-
test/test_fleet_spec.py
370-
test/test_fleet_spec_template.py
371-
test/test_fleet_status.py
372-
test/test_generic_repo_spec.py
373-
test/test_git_config_provider_spec.py
374-
test/test_git_config_provider_spec_git_ref.py
375-
test/test_hook_action.py
376-
test/test_hook_action_run.py
377-
test/test_hook_condition.py
378-
test/test_hook_condition_path_op.py
379-
test/test_http_config.py
380-
test/test_http_config_provider_spec.py
381-
test/test_http_config_provider_spec_http_ref.py
382-
test/test_http_repo_spec.py
383-
test/test_image_application_provider_spec.py
384-
test/test_inline_application_provider_spec.py
385-
test/test_inline_config_provider_spec.py
386-
test/test_kubernetes_secret_provider_spec.py
387-
test/test_kubernetes_secret_provider_spec_secret_ref.py
388-
test/test_label_api.py
389-
test/test_label_selector.py
390-
test/test_list_meta.py
391-
test/test_match_expression.py
392-
test/test_memory_resource_monitor_spec.py
393-
test/test_object_meta.py
394-
test/test_object_reference.py
395-
test/test_patch_request_inner.py
396-
test/test_relative_path.py
397-
test/test_repo_spec_type.py
398-
test/test_repository.py
399-
test/test_repository_api.py
400-
test/test_repository_list.py
401-
test/test_repository_spec.py
402-
test/test_repository_status.py
403-
test/test_resource_alert_rule.py
404-
test/test_resource_alert_severity_type.py
405-
test/test_resource_kind.py
406-
test/test_resource_monitor.py
407-
test/test_resource_monitor_spec.py
408-
test/test_resource_sync.py
409-
test/test_resource_sync_list.py
410-
test/test_resource_sync_spec.py
411-
test/test_resource_sync_status.py
412-
test/test_resource_updated_details.py
413-
test/test_resourcesync_api.py
414-
test/test_rollout_device_selection.py
415-
test/test_rollout_policy.py
416-
test/test_rollout_strategy.py
417-
test/test_ssh_config.py
418-
test/test_ssh_repo_spec.py
419-
test/test_status.py
420-
test/test_template_version.py
421-
test/test_template_version_list.py
422-
test/test_template_version_spec.py
423-
test/test_template_version_status.py
424-
test/test_update_schedule.py
425-
test/test_version.py
426-
test/test_version_api.py
304+
test/test_application_volume.py
305+
test/test_application_volume_provider_spec.py
306+
test/test_application_volume_status.py
307+
test/test_image_pull_policy.py
308+
test/test_image_volume_provider_spec.py
309+
test/test_image_volume_source.py
427310
tox.ini

README.md

Lines changed: 6 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-89,7 +89,6 @@ Class | Method | HTTP request | Description
8989
*AuthenticationApi* | [**auth_validate**](docs/AuthenticationApi.md#auth_validate) | **GET** /api/v1/auth/validate |
9090
*CertificatesigningrequestApi* | [**create_certificate_signing_request**](docs/CertificatesigningrequestApi.md#create_certificate_signing_request) | **POST** /api/v1/certificatesigningrequests |
9191
*CertificatesigningrequestApi* | [**delete_certificate_signing_request**](docs/CertificatesigningrequestApi.md#delete_certificate_signing_request) | **DELETE** /api/v1/certificatesigningrequests/{name} |
92-
*CertificatesigningrequestApi* | [**delete_certificate_signing_requests**](docs/CertificatesigningrequestApi.md#delete_certificate_signing_requests) | **DELETE** /api/v1/certificatesigningrequests |
9392
*CertificatesigningrequestApi* | [**get_certificate_signing_request**](docs/CertificatesigningrequestApi.md#get_certificate_signing_request) | **GET** /api/v1/certificatesigningrequests/{name} |
9493
*CertificatesigningrequestApi* | [**list_certificate_signing_requests**](docs/CertificatesigningrequestApi.md#list_certificate_signing_requests) | **GET** /api/v1/certificatesigningrequests |
9594
*CertificatesigningrequestApi* | [**patch_certificate_signing_request**](docs/CertificatesigningrequestApi.md#patch_certificate_signing_request) | **PATCH** /api/v1/certificatesigningrequests/{name} |
@@ -98,7 +97,6 @@ Class | Method | HTTP request | Description
9897
*DeviceApi* | [**create_device**](docs/DeviceApi.md#create_device) | **POST** /api/v1/devices |
9998
*DeviceApi* | [**decommission_device**](docs/DeviceApi.md#decommission_device) | **PUT** /api/v1/devices/{name}/decommission |
10099
*DeviceApi* | [**delete_device**](docs/DeviceApi.md#delete_device) | **DELETE** /api/v1/devices/{name} |
101-
*DeviceApi* | [**delete_devices**](docs/DeviceApi.md#delete_devices) | **DELETE** /api/v1/devices |
102100
*DeviceApi* | [**get_device**](docs/DeviceApi.md#get_device) | **GET** /api/v1/devices/{name} |
103101
*DeviceApi* | [**get_device_status**](docs/DeviceApi.md#get_device_status) | **GET** /api/v1/devices/{name}/status |
104102
*DeviceApi* | [**get_rendered_device**](docs/DeviceApi.md#get_rendered_device) | **GET** /api/v1/devices/{name}/rendered |
@@ -110,7 +108,6 @@ Class | Method | HTTP request | Description
110108
*EnrollmentrequestApi* | [**approve_enrollment_request**](docs/EnrollmentrequestApi.md#approve_enrollment_request) | **PUT** /api/v1/enrollmentrequests/{name}/approval |
111109
*EnrollmentrequestApi* | [**create_enrollment_request**](docs/EnrollmentrequestApi.md#create_enrollment_request) | **POST** /api/v1/enrollmentrequests |
112110
*EnrollmentrequestApi* | [**delete_enrollment_request**](docs/EnrollmentrequestApi.md#delete_enrollment_request) | **DELETE** /api/v1/enrollmentrequests/{name} |
113-
*EnrollmentrequestApi* | [**delete_enrollment_requests**](docs/EnrollmentrequestApi.md#delete_enrollment_requests) | **DELETE** /api/v1/enrollmentrequests |
114111
*EnrollmentrequestApi* | [**get_enrollment_config**](docs/EnrollmentrequestApi.md#get_enrollment_config) | **GET** /api/v1/enrollmentconfig |
115112
*EnrollmentrequestApi* | [**get_enrollment_request**](docs/EnrollmentrequestApi.md#get_enrollment_request) | **GET** /api/v1/enrollmentrequests/{name} |
116113
*EnrollmentrequestApi* | [**get_enrollment_request_status**](docs/EnrollmentrequestApi.md#get_enrollment_request_status) | **GET** /api/v1/enrollmentrequests/{name}/status |
@@ -122,9 +119,7 @@ Class | Method | HTTP request | Description
122119
*EventApi* | [**list_events**](docs/EventApi.md#list_events) | **GET** /api/v1/events |
123120
*FleetApi* | [**create_fleet**](docs/FleetApi.md#create_fleet) | **POST** /api/v1/fleets |
124121
*FleetApi* | [**delete_fleet**](docs/FleetApi.md#delete_fleet) | **DELETE** /api/v1/fleets/{name} |
125-
*FleetApi* | [**delete_fleets**](docs/FleetApi.md#delete_fleets) | **DELETE** /api/v1/fleets |
126122
*FleetApi* | [**delete_template_version**](docs/FleetApi.md#delete_template_version) | **DELETE** /api/v1/fleets/{fleet}/templateversions/{name} |
127-
*FleetApi* | [**delete_template_versions**](docs/FleetApi.md#delete_template_versions) | **DELETE** /api/v1/fleets/{fleet}/templateversions |
128123
*FleetApi* | [**get_fleet**](docs/FleetApi.md#get_fleet) | **GET** /api/v1/fleets/{name} |
129124
*FleetApi* | [**get_fleet_status**](docs/FleetApi.md#get_fleet_status) | **GET** /api/v1/fleets/{name}/status |
130125
*FleetApi* | [**get_template_version**](docs/FleetApi.md#get_template_version) | **GET** /api/v1/fleets/{fleet}/templateversions/{name} |
@@ -136,15 +131,13 @@ Class | Method | HTTP request | Description
136131
*FleetApi* | [**replace_fleet_status**](docs/FleetApi.md#replace_fleet_status) | **PUT** /api/v1/fleets/{name}/status |
137132
*LabelApi* | [**list_labels**](docs/LabelApi.md#list_labels) | **GET** /api/v1/labels |
138133
*RepositoryApi* | [**create_repository**](docs/RepositoryApi.md#create_repository) | **POST** /api/v1/repositories |
139-
*RepositoryApi* | [**delete_repositories**](docs/RepositoryApi.md#delete_repositories) | **DELETE** /api/v1/repositories |
140134
*RepositoryApi* | [**delete_repository**](docs/RepositoryApi.md#delete_repository) | **DELETE** /api/v1/repositories/{name} |
141135
*RepositoryApi* | [**get_repository**](docs/RepositoryApi.md#get_repository) | **GET** /api/v1/repositories/{name} |
142136
*RepositoryApi* | [**list_repositories**](docs/RepositoryApi.md#list_repositories) | **GET** /api/v1/repositories |
143137
*RepositoryApi* | [**patch_repository**](docs/RepositoryApi.md#patch_repository) | **PATCH** /api/v1/repositories/{name} |
144138
*RepositoryApi* | [**replace_repository**](docs/RepositoryApi.md#replace_repository) | **PUT** /api/v1/repositories/{name} |
145139
*ResourcesyncApi* | [**create_resource_sync**](docs/ResourcesyncApi.md#create_resource_sync) | **POST** /api/v1/resourcesyncs |
146140
*ResourcesyncApi* | [**delete_resource_sync**](docs/ResourcesyncApi.md#delete_resource_sync) | **DELETE** /api/v1/resourcesyncs/{name} |
147-
*ResourcesyncApi* | [**delete_resource_syncs**](docs/ResourcesyncApi.md#delete_resource_syncs) | **DELETE** /api/v1/resourcesyncs |
148141
*ResourcesyncApi* | [**get_resource_sync**](docs/ResourcesyncApi.md#get_resource_sync) | **GET** /api/v1/resourcesyncs/{name} |
149142
*ResourcesyncApi* | [**list_resource_syncs**](docs/ResourcesyncApi.md#list_resource_syncs) | **GET** /api/v1/resourcesyncs |
150143
*ResourcesyncApi* | [**patch_resource_sync**](docs/ResourcesyncApi.md#patch_resource_sync) | **PATCH** /api/v1/resourcesyncs/{name} |
@@ -160,6 +153,9 @@ Class | Method | HTTP request | Description
160153
- [ApplicationEnvVars](docs/ApplicationEnvVars.md)
161154
- [ApplicationProviderSpec](docs/ApplicationProviderSpec.md)
162155
- [ApplicationStatusType](docs/ApplicationStatusType.md)
156+
- [ApplicationVolume](docs/ApplicationVolume.md)
157+
- [ApplicationVolumeProviderSpec](docs/ApplicationVolumeProviderSpec.md)
158+
- [ApplicationVolumeStatus](docs/ApplicationVolumeStatus.md)
163159
- [ApplicationsSummaryStatusType](docs/ApplicationsSummaryStatusType.md)
164160
- [AuthConfig](docs/AuthConfig.md)
165161
- [Batch](docs/Batch.md)
@@ -240,6 +236,9 @@ Class | Method | HTTP request | Description
240236
- [HttpConfigProviderSpecHttpRef](docs/HttpConfigProviderSpecHttpRef.md)
241237
- [HttpRepoSpec](docs/HttpRepoSpec.md)
242238
- [ImageApplicationProviderSpec](docs/ImageApplicationProviderSpec.md)
239+
- [ImagePullPolicy](docs/ImagePullPolicy.md)
240+
- [ImageVolumeProviderSpec](docs/ImageVolumeProviderSpec.md)
241+
- [ImageVolumeSource](docs/ImageVolumeSource.md)
243242
- [InlineApplicationProviderSpec](docs/InlineApplicationProviderSpec.md)
244243
- [InlineConfigProviderSpec](docs/InlineConfigProviderSpec.md)
245244
- [KubernetesSecretProviderSpec](docs/KubernetesSecretProviderSpec.md)

0 commit comments

Comments
 (0)